Aliyev Invites Iran's Newly Elected President to Baku; Pezeshkian Responds with Invitation to Tehran
The President of Azerbaijan, Ilham Aliyev, has called the newly elected President of Iran, Masoud Pezeshkian, to congratulate him on his election to the presidency.
Masoud Pezeshkian, in turn, expressed gratitude to Aliyev. Azerbaijani media report that the Iranian president stated he would invest all efforts in the future to develop bilateral relations between the two countries across all sectors. “During the conversation, there was mutual confidence that Iranian-Azerbaijani relations, which are based on common religious and cultural roots, friendship, and brotherhood, will further expand, and cooperation covering various sectors will develop,” the statement noted.
Both parties emphasized the importance of implementing agreements reached between the countries and discussed issues of mutual interest. Aliyev invited the Iranian president to Baku, to which Pezeshkian responded by inviting Aliyev to Tehran.
